Islam Makhachev showed his dominance at UFC 294 where he dominated a familiar foe who gave him the hardest fight of his career not that long ago. He came in there with a mission to put away Alexander Volkanovski and that is exactly what he did in the opening minutes of the fight. Makhachev was able to land a perfectly timed head kick that sent shockwaves around the world as everyone watched the No. 2 pound-for-pound best fighter get knocked out for the first time in his UFC career.

After their first encounter which had many conflicting opinions on who won the fight, the pound-for-rankings stayed the same with Alexander Volkanovski staying put at No. 2 while Islam Makhachev held onto the No. 3 pound-for-pound spot. Now that the dust has settled, the new pound-for-pound rankings have finally come in.

This has left a ton of criticism for those who make up the rankings which is the media that cover this sport. They still have Jon Jones as the pound-for-pound No. 1 fighter in the UFC even with only one win in the last three years. Fans took to ‘X' former known as Twitter to vent their frustration.

Islam Makhachev is looking to go down as one of the greatest fighters let alone the greatest lightweights in the history of the UFC. In his next fight, he will be attempting to tie to most title defenses (3) in lightweight history which is held by his longtime training partner Khabib Nurmagomedov. However, as long as Jon Jones remains in the UFC and is not dethroned as the heavyweight champion, Islam Makhachev will always stay at No. 2 in the pound-for-pound rankings.
